The Virginia Costs and Outcomes project is a research project to learn about the relationships between Medicaid Home and Community Based Services expenditures, support needs for adults with IDD, and personal outcomes. We merge three important sources of information (Medicaid data, Supports Intensity Scale, and National Core Indicators) to help us understand how we can support adults with IDD to live well in the community.

This work is supported by the National Institute on Disability, Independent Living and Rehabilitation Research in a grant to the Partnership for People with Disabilities at Virginia Commonwealth University (grant 901FRE0015-02-0). The videos on this page explain some of our work.
